“Our Home for the Holidays” is, indeed, one of our most special concerts of the year! Not only do we honor a variety of holiday traditions, but we do so with music written in most cases specifically for our performers; our friends and neighbors who share the stage with us. Several area choruses and the Appalachian Children’s Chorus will also be featured. West Virginia composer Matt Jackfert gave us a stunning arrangement of “O Holy Night” last year and he has promised us another orchestral showcase to première on this December’s program. This is a concert the whole family can enjoy – and celebration of the season and our community!”, said Maestro Grant Cooper.“It’s such an honor and privilege to perform for the first time with the West Virginia Symphony Orchestra and it’s a pleasure to be Home for the Holidays!,” said Landau Eugene Murphy, Jr.
